/* CSS Document */
body{
	padding:0; margin:0; font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px; color:#000;  background:#eeeeee url(http://shengying.net/images/top_bg.gif) repeat-x  top left;
}
.title{padding-left:10px;background:url(http://shengying.net/images/titlebg2.png) no-repeat left top;}
.title h2
{font-size:14px;line-height:30px;
font-weight:bold;color:#fff;font-family:arial;padding-right:10px;
height:30px;background:url(http://shengying.net/images/titlebg2.png) no-repeat right top;
}
span.more a,span.more a:visited
{float:right;display:block;height:30px;padding-right:10px;
margin-top:-30px;color:#000;line-height:30px;font-weight:bold;font-family:arial;font-size:13px;}
img{ border:0px;}	
div, p, ul, li, h1, h2, h3, h4, h5, img, form, input,dl,dt,dd{ padding:0px; margin:0px;}
ul{list-style-type:none;}


a:link{color:#000;text-decoration:none;}
a:visited{color:#333;text-decoration:none;}
a:hover{color:#333;text-decoration:underline;}
a:active{color:#333;text-decoration:none;}
.enfont{font-family:arial;font-size:12px;font-weight:bold;color:#666;}
.enfont2{font-family:arial;font-size:12px;font-weight:bold;color:#666;}
/*----------------------------------upper table----------------------*/
.content{padding:5px 10px;border:1px solid #fff;border-top:none;background-color:#fff;}
.content ul li a{padding-left:10px;line-height:23px;background:url(http://shengying.net/images/dot.gif) no-repeat left 5px;color:#333;}
.content ul li a:hover{text-decoration:none;background-position:left -22px;color:#0053be;}
.b,.b2,.b3{float:left;width:250px;height:11px;background:url(http://shengying.net/images/b.gif) no-repeat;overflow:hidden;}
 #contain{
width:980px; height:auto;  margin:0 auto; padding:10px 0px; }
#right{
float: right; 
width: 746px; background:#fff;
text-align:left; margin-bottom:10px; display:inline;
}
.LMsg{float:left;width:220px;overflow:hidden;}
.LMsg .title{background:url(../images/ll.gif) no-repeat;height:30px;overflow:hidden}
.LMsg .title h2{text-indent:0em;background:none;height:27px;line-height:27px;padding-top:3px;}
.LMsg .title span.more a,.LMsg .title span.more a:visited{color:#fff;margin-top:-30px;}
.LMsg .title span.more a:hover{color:#fff;}
.products_sort ul li{height:26px;padding-left:10px;background:url(../images/bot.gif) repeat-x left bottom;}
.products_sort ul li a{color:#333;}
.qual .content p{text-indent:2em;margin-bottom:10px;}
.qual img{float:left;margin:5px 10px 0px 0px;padding:2px;border:1px solid #ccc;}
.RMsg{float:right;width:746px;overflow:hidden;background-color:#fff;}
.RMsg .content{background-color:transparent;}
.case{float:left;width:220px;overflow:hidden;}
.case .content{padding-bottom:130px;overflow:hidden;border:none;background:#fff url(../images/contact.gif) no-repeat right bottom;}

.products{float:left;width:743px;overflow:hidden;}
.products .content{width:721px;overflow:hidden;background-color:#fff;}
.products ul{padding:10px 0px 10px 5px;}
.products ul li{float:left;width:169px;overflow:hidden;text-align:center;margin-bottom:14px;margin-right:10px;}
* html .products ul li{height:145px;}
.products ul li a{vertical-align:middle;display:table-cell;*display:block;*font-size:110px;width:163px;height:120px;overflow:hidden;padding:2px;border:1px solid #dedede;background:#f0f0f0;}
.products ul li a:hover{border:1px solid #0053be;background:#c9dfff;} 
.products ul li img{vertical-align:middle;width:163px;overflow:hidden;}
.products ul li span a{font-size:12px;background-color:#efefef;font-weight:normal;display:block;width:169px;height:auto;padding:0px;border:none;line-height:20px;color:#333;background-color:#dedede; height:24px; line-height:24px; overflow:hidden;}
.products ul li span a:hover{border:none;}

#footer{
clear:both; width:980px; margin-top:10px;
height:32px; color:#606060; background: url(../images/foot.gif) repeat-x top ; text-align:center; line-height:32px;}

.text{margin:0px;padding:10px;}
/*------------------header----------------*/
#header{width:980px;height:108px; position:relative; text-align:center; margin:0 auto; padding:0px; }
    .logo{ width:168px; height:56px; position:absolute;top:10px;left:20px; } 

  .menu{ position:relative; height:32px; top:76px; background:url(../images/nav_bg.gif) left bottom no-repeat; } 
	  .menu ul{ width:800px; height:32px; margin:0 auto; padding:0px;}
	  .menu ul li{ float:left;width:110px; height:32px; font-size:14px;color:#fff; font-weight:bold;line-height:32px;  }
	  .menu ul li.on{float:left;width:110px; height:32px;font-size:14px;color:#000; font-weight:bold;line-height:32px; background:url(http://shengying.net/images/nav.gif) bottom center no-repeat;}
	    .menu ul li a{ color:#fff;}
	    .menu ul li a:hover{ color:#eee;}
 .sc_p{height:20px;text-align:right; position:absolute; top:45px; right:10px;}



#top{ position:relative; height:287px;  text-align:left; overflow:hidden;}
     .card_int{
	position:absolute;
	left:0px;
	top:0px;
	width:310px;
	height:287px;
	background:url(http://shengying.net/images/card_intbg.gif) no-repeat;
	z-index:999;
}
	   .card_int div{ margin:43px 18px 22px 18px;}
	   .card_int p{ height:132px; line-height:22px; text-indent:24px; overflow:hidden;}
	   .btn_detail{ float:right; margin-top:10px;}
/*-------------------------首页下面--------------*/	 
	 .banner{ width:980px; z-index:1;}
 .down{ height:146px; margin-top:10px;}
.ml10{ margin-left:10px;}
 
    .box_for{ float:left;width:320px; height:146px; background:url(http://shengying.net/images/card_intbg.gif) center no-repeat;  }
	       .box_for h4{ width:300px; height:38px; color:#000;font-size:14px; font-weight:bold; line-height:38px; margin-left:10px; }
	       .box_for p{ width:300px; height:68px; line-height:24px; margin:5px 10px; text-indent:24px; overflow:hidden;}
		  .more{ width:51px; height:17px; margin-left:255px;} 
	  .gun_pic{ width:300px; height:98px; margin-left:10px; overflow:hidden;}
	  
 .pho_bg{ float:right; width:320px; height:146px;background:url(http://shengying.net/images/dh_bg.gif) center no-repeat;}
     .pho_bg ul{ width:260px; height:75px; margin-top:50px; margin-left:20px; line-height:24px;}
	 
.left_pho{ width:220px; height:234px;background:url(http://shengying.net/images/left_pic.jpg) center no-repeat; margin-top:0px; }
      .left_pho ul{ width:200px; padding-top:90px; margin-left:12px; line-height:24px;}	 
	 
/*------------------------关于我们 -------------------*/

.cn_pic{ width:730px; height:106px; margin:8px;}
.nr_box{ padding:10px;  min-height:380px;height:auto !important;height:380px;}
    .nr_img{  padding:0px; margin:0px;}
    .nr_box h5{ font-size:12px; font-weight:bold; height:28px; line-height:28px; text-indent:10px;}
	.nr_box h4{ font-size:12px; font-weight:bold; height:28px; line-height:28px; text-indent:10px; border-bottom:1px solid #dedfe1; }
	.nr_box p{ line-height:24px; font-size:12px; text-indent:24px; margin:0 10px;}
	
 .ll_nei_con{ width:220px; height:234px;}	

.lei_con{ background:#f6f6f6; border:1px solid #dedfe1;}	
    .lei_con h4{ height:28px; line-height:28px; color:#0c0c0c; font-size:12px; font-weight:bold; border-bottom:1px solid #dedfe1; text-indent:20px; background:#fff;}
        .lei_con ul{ margin:10px 30px; line-height:28px;}
	    .lei_con ul li{ color:#5f5f5f; font-size:14px; border-bottom:1px dashed #adadad;}
		.lei_con ul li.on{ color:#000; font-size:14px; border-bottom:1px dashed #adadad; background:#fff;}
	    .lei_con ul li a{ color:#5f5f5f;}
		.lei_con ul li a:hover{ color:#000;}
		
.list_sale_box{ margin-top:10px;}
    .list_sale_box dl{ width:680px; height:80px; margin:10px auto;}
    .list_sale_box dl dt{ float:left; width:100px; height:80px; display:inline-block; overflow:hidden;}
	.list_sale_box dl dt img{max-width:100px;
width:100px;
width:expression(document.body.clientWidth>100?"100px":"auto");
overflow:hidden;}

	.list_sale_box dl dd{ float:right; width:570px;display:inline-block;}
         .list_sale_box dl dd h3,.list_sale_box dl dd h3 a{ font-size:14px; color:#2d6188; margin-top:3px; height:20px; line-height:20px;}
		 .list_sale_box dl dd h3 a:hover{ text-decoration:underline;}
	     .list_sale_box dl dd p{ height:54px; font-size:12px; overflow:hidden; text-indent:20px; line-height:18px; margin-top:3px;}
	
.td_line{ height:35px;line-height:35px; border-bottom:1px dashed #dedfe1;}
.td_shiline{ height:35px;line-height:35px; font-weight:bold; border-bottom:1px solid #dedfe1;}
	
	
	
	
	
	
	
	

